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
90462492 787 74613073
2866981 487510648
2866981 487510648
77390 1644707 1513
All about undefined
Interested in learning more?
2866981 487510648
77390 1644707 1513
See more
97200035298 5607 57700754
5139895 180270 378 2760382932
See more
59788283724 77414901 42553497606
43284 12758 5820 877170 253102
See more